1. Service Overview
The center delivers multi‑modal help, including one‑on‑one tutoring, group workshops, and on‑demand video tutorials. Each offering is mapped to curriculum milestones, ensuring that assistance arrives precisely when learners encounter complex concepts. For instance, a sophomore nursing student can schedule a live session on pharmacology dosage calculations, receiving immediate feedback that bridges textbook theory and clinical practice.
Service tiers are organized by urgency and depth: quick‑answer chats resolve minor doubts within minutes, while intensive mentorship programs span an entire semester, fostering long‑term skill development. The tiered approach balances resource allocation with learner needs, preventing bottlenecks during peak exam periods.

3. Access Channels
- On‑Campus Help Desks
Physical kiosks staffed by trained tutors operate during peak hours, offering immediate assistance for hands‑on equipment usage. A student struggling with ultrasound imaging received real‑time guidance, preventing costly repeat scans.
- Virtual Consultation Portal
The web‑based interface supports video conferencing, screen sharing, and document annotation. During the pandemic, enrollment in virtual tutoring rose by 35%, illustrating adaptability.
- Mobile Application Alerts
Push notifications remind learners of upcoming tutoring slots and share micro‑learning tips. An example includes daily flashcards on medical terminology that reinforce retention.
These channels collectively ensure that help remains accessible regardless of schedule constraints or geographic location. By diversifying delivery modes, the center mitigates barriers such as commuting time or limited campus hours.

5. Integration with Curriculum
Alignment with course objectives guarantees relevance. Faculty collaborate with center staff to embed tutoring sessions within lab schedules, creating seamless transitions between instruction and remediation. For example, a pathology course incorporates a mandatory review workshop after each major dissection, reinforcing concepts before assessments.
Curricular integration also facilitates credit recognition for completed support activities, allowing learners to document professional development alongside academic transcripts.

Tips for Maximizing chs Advanced Learning Center Help
Effective utilization of support services enhances academic outcomes.
Tip 1: Schedule Early. Booking sessions at the start of a module prevents knowledge gaps from widening.
Tip 2: Prepare Specific Questions. Focused inquiries enable tutors to deliver targeted explanations, saving time.
Tip 3: Leverage Recorded Resources. Reviewing video tutorials after live sessions reinforces retention.
Tip 4: Engage in Peer Study Groups. Collaborative discussion deepens understanding and uncovers alternative problem‑solving strategies.
Tip 5: Utilize Progress Dashboards. Monitoring performance metrics highlights areas needing additional attention.
Tip 6: Provide Constructive Feedback. Sharing insights about session effectiveness guides continuous improvement.
Tip 7: Align Sessions with Assessment Dates. Timing tutoring around exams maximizes relevance and impact.
Tip 8: Explore Emerging Tools. Experimenting with VR simulations or adaptive quizzes can accelerate skill acquisition.
